Personal Trainer unveil the groove-led chaos of ‘Rug Busters’ ahead of UK tour.

Words: Karl Johnson



At the time of writing this article I’ve watched the video for ‘Rug Busters’ – Personal Trainer’s superb new single – roughly 10 times. The music video looks like it was filmed in the lock up of the Dutch version of the Sea Scouts, a dusty life buoy ring hangs in the corner, next to it some waterproof-looking maps (presumably of the Amsterdam canal system) and in the background sits a campervan and what appears to be a jet-ski.

The foreground of the above mentioned video shows all seven members of Amsterdam outfit Personal Trainer in a choregraphed dance, shot in one beautiful take – it’s a bizarre yet very fitting backdrop to their new single ‘Rug Busters’. The track itself is a tightrope of groove and chaos, bringing a James Murphy-esque vocal sing/ squawk alongside an addictive group harmony – the guys know when to push and push and never over-egg the mix.

Lyrically it’s incredibly engaging and kicks with a tongue in cheek lyricism that benefits those who listen or watch multiple times. Personal Trainer start a run of UK dates tonight in Manchester, stopping at London’s Moth Club on May 17th.
